
What is the Pitch Ready program?
Pitch Ready is a structured, six-week program designed to help early-stage founders develop clarity, confidence, and presence when pitching their business. Participants build a compelling, reusable core pitch — and the skills to adapt it for any room.

Key details
Kick-off: 6th October 2026
Cohort size: 5–8 entrepreneurs (live cohort model)
Format: Online learning plus weekly facilitated group check-ins (online)
Duration: Six weeks
Facilitators: Jill Absolom & Allira Cundy
Cost: $795 + GST

Program Modules
Week 1 · The Problem
Clarify the real problem you're solving and ground your pitch in genuine customer needs.
Week 3 · The Market
Define your target customer, size the opportunity, and validate your business model.
Week 5 · The Performance
Refine your delivery — voice, presence, pacing, and managing nerves.
Week 2 · The Solution
Articulate what makes your solution unique and how it directly addresses the problem.
Week 4 · The Story
Package everything into a compelling pitch narrative with a clear ask and supporting deck.
Week 6 · Pitch Practice
Deliver your pitch to the group, receive feedback, and finish ready to walk into any room with confidence.
